Key Responsibilities:
- Conduct comprehensive psychiatric evaluations and assessments, including diagnosis of mental health and substance use disorders.
- Develop, implement, and evaluate individualized treatment plans in collaboration with patients and their families.
- Provide psychopharmacological evaluation and medication management, including prescription of psychotropic medications.
- Use therapeutic communication to provide psychotherapy and counseling to individuals across the lifespan.
- Order and interpret diagnostic tests and laboratory results as needed to support diagnosis and treatment.
- Maintain accurate, timely, and confidential electronic medical records in compliance with state and federal regulations.
- Collaborate effectively with physicians, therapists, social workers, and other members of the multidisciplinary care team.
- Provide patient and family education regarding diagnosis, treatment options, and mental health wellness.
- Participate in case conferences, clinical supervision, and continuing education to ensure the highest standard of care.
